Ten people were killed in an overnight fire in Ramban district of Jammu region, police said on Friday.
The fire broke out in Chanderkote camp where construction workers were staying and they died due to asphyxiation and burn injuries, Senior Superintendent of Police Randip Kumar told IANS.
"We have identified five bodies so far. The dead includes earth mover operators, helpers and labourers from Punjab, Himachal Pradesh and different places of Jammu and Kashmir," Kumar said.
"The exact cause of fire is being ascertained. I reached the spot immediately after receiving reports about the incident and the fire was brought under control," he added.
